Gwenda's eyebrow twitched. "This man is really conceited," she thought. "He's so sure I'd like him?"

"But I don't like you at all now," Gwenda said mercilessly. She couldn't deny some feelings for Olivier, but fresh from a terrible relationship, she wasn't ready to jump into another, even with the attractive Olivier Petit.

"It's fine. I'll give you time," Olivier replied, surprisingly unangry. He seemed to answer according to his own desires.

Gwenda felt helpless, her words futile. "What if nothing comes of us getting to know each other better?" she said tiredly. "Love can't be forced."

"So, getting to know me is difficult?" Olivier asked, his gleaming eyes fixed on her.

Gwenda was speechless. After a moment, she said tactfully, "I wouldn't put it that way. It's just"

"Then it's enough," he interrupted.

"What is?"

"As long as it's your own volition. Wooing you is my choice; whether you accept it is up to you. Don't worry about anything else." He spoke sincerely, but Gwenda still felt something was amiss. Were they going in circles?

After a moment, she said, "Then, Mr. Petit"

"Do you truly hate the idea of being with me so much?" Olivier interrupted, gazing deeply into her eyes, a hint of hurt in his own.

Guilt washed over Gwenda. She rubbed her nose awkwardly. "Opposite-gender roommates aren't a good idea. Besides, I can't let you ruin my reputation."

Olivier burst out laughing. "You think too much!"

"Well, of course!" Gwenda snorted, a hint of pride in her tone.

Olivier chuckled. "I can consider not living in your house."

Gwenda's head lifted in excitement, but then Olivier said unhurriedly, "But I have one condition."

"What is it?" she asked, confused.

"You cannot reject my attempts at wooing you."

Gwenda's face turned beet red. Her heart pounded wildly. Suppressing her feelings, she tried to remain calm. "That's against the rules! I refuse!"

"This, or living with you. Take your pick," Olivier grinned, his dark eyes relishing her flustered expression.

Gwenda was stunned for a moment before a thought struck her. "This wicked man!"

After a moment, she nodded helplessly. "Fine but I also have a condition!"

Olivier smiled, motioning for her to continue.

"You have to follow proper courtship etiquette!"

Olivier's smile widened, sly like a fox. He leaned forward, whispering in her ear, "Then tell me, what is the next step of proper courtship etiquette?"

Gwenda's ear itched from his breath. The blush spread rapidly. She moved her head away, incoherent. "How how would I know?"

"Oh?" A charming smile played on Olivier's lips. "Then, I suppose I shall have to go by my own rules."

Without waiting for a response, he lowered his head and kissed her.
